At its heart, herbal magick is the practice of intentional partnership. It is the belief that every leaf, root, and petal carries a unique energetic fingerprint, a natural vibration that can be harnessed to amplify your own willpower. When you use herbs in magick, you are not merely employing a physical ingredient; you are invoking the ancient, living spirit of the plant to act as a bridge between your intention and the material world. This partnership forms the basis for the many diverse ways herbs are incorporated into practice.
Although practices differ, herbal magick is frequently employed for spiritual and magickal purposes, purification, spells, and offerings. Rituals often include specific blessings and depend on precise timing to maximize the efficacy of the herbs. Common preparations involve amulets, incense, and blessing bouquets. Additionally, herbs may be displayed in homes, carried for protection, or burned to dispel negative energy.

Frankincense, also known as olibanum, is an aromatic resin obtained from the Boswellia tree, which is native to the dry, mountainous regions of the Middle East, Africa, and India. For centuries, it has been used as incense in religious and magickal ceremonies. Frankincense is one of the oldest documented magickal resins and has been valued for its beneficial properties for over 5,000 years. This resin is known to raise one's spiritual vibration, serving as an incense for cleansing, protection, and purification. Burning Frankincense resin can purify and cleanse a sacred space before rituals, and it can be used to consecrate wands and altar tools. Additionally, it is often included in mojo or charm bags to help practitioners attract luck and success in both spiritual and material pursuits. Other uses for Frankincense include awakening higher consciousness, enhancing meditation, and promoting spiritual growth. It is associated with the deities Ra and Baal, the element of Fire, and the planet Sun, representing masculine energy. To use Frankincense resin, take a small bowl or cauldron that can withstand heat and fill it with sand. Place a lit charcoal disc in the centre and ignite it, ensuring that it begins to burn properly. Once the charcoal is lit, sprinkle a small amount of the resin on top. Cauldrons are sacred objects that play a central role in your magickal practices. They are often used to blend magickal ingredients for potions needed in specific rituals and spells. Additionally, cauldrons can serve as vessels for offerings to deities and can be used as scrying tools when filled with water.
